Colourfield launches first residential project

CEBU, Philippines - Colourfield Land Development Corp., the property development arm of the Belmont group of companies, had a roadmarking ceremony last Wednesday on its first residential development project, which is aimed at targeting professionals and entrepreneurs in the country and abroad.

Northfield Residences, a three-hectare development located in Canduman, Mandaue City, offers more than 200 house and lot units with prices ranging from P1.5 million to P3.5 million and floor areas of from 50 square meters to 82 square meters.

In a press conference held last Wednesday, Colourfield Land president Chester Lim expressed confidence that the group’s first development project will meet the housing requirements of its target market.

“Buyers of Northfield can be confident that we took care even of details like those that cannot be seen in the finished home. We are pleased that the interest level is high, because of the location and the commitment to high quality homes, and the relaxing aesthetics and environment of the development,” he said

The company aims to complete the project in three years. However, the first batch of 40 house and lot units in phase one will be turned over to the buyers in December this year.

Lim said one of the best features of the subdivision is its preference for green and open space. Development activities in the site have been in full swing after its groundbreaking last month. The company has scheduled to launch Northfield in the first week of June, when the “interested buyers can already choose their preferred units.”

Model houses at Northfield are the two-storey single detached, Jade; duplex, Celadon; and the two-storey townhouses, Midori. All house models follow a modern Asian architectural theme.

Amenities of the village include a clubhouse, children’s playground, linear gardens, 24-hour security, and 10-meter main roads. Northfield can be accessed through three routes—via Canduman, Talamban and Cabancalan.—Ehda M. Dagooc
